Alfa Laval and the Institute for Advanced Engineering (IAE) are collaborating on a project to advance liquid air energy storage (LAES) in South Korea. The project will feature Alfa Laval's advanced cryogenic equipment to produce up to ten tonnes of liquid air per day.

KEY DETAILS
The project will feature Alfa Laval’s advanced cryogenic equipment, including brazed aluminium plate heat exchangers and a vertical high-pressure cryogenic pump with ten stages. The system will produce up to ten tonnes of liquid air per day. The collaboration aims to improve grid stability and renewable energy integration as the country accelerates its transition to a low-carbon future.
